Transaction 7731ddaa6ccd0305778ccf7d5722f963863b1e0d1a5db72036182787c5f99517
1 Input
1 Output
-
7731ddaa6ccd0305778ccf7d5722f963863b1e0d1a5db72036182787c5f99517:0
- value
- 503828
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7ba3929ddf0af54fdca009d2398a77a81a068de7 OP_EQUAL
- address
- 3CxkzNTiEiGebJuQ6QALyAsp3ZoWSyMZqy